The Growth of Artificial Intelligence

Artificial intelligence is expected to play an increasingly important role in game development. AI can help developers create more responsive characters, dynamic environments, and systems that react to player behavior.

Non-player characters may become more capable of responding naturally to different situations. AI could also support procedural content generation, allowing certain elements of a game world to change or develop based on how players interact with it.

The Expansion of Virtual Reality

Virtual reality provides a different approach to gaming by placing players directly inside digital environments. Instead of viewing a game primarily through a conventional screen, players can interact with virtual spaces using specialized headsets and controllers.

As VR hardware becomes more comfortable and capable, developers may create increasingly sophisticated experiences involving exploration, storytelling, simulation, and multiplayer interaction.

Augmented Reality Gaming

Augmented reality combines digital content with the player’s physical surroundings. Mobile devices and specialized AR hardware can place virtual objects, characters, or information within real-world environments.

Future AR games could offer more interactive experiences by using real locations as part of gameplay while maintaining a connection between physical and digital spaces.

The Development of Cloud Gaming

Cloud gaming allows certain gaming processes to be handled through remote servers rather than relying entirely on local hardware. This approach could make high-quality gaming more accessible on a wider variety of devices.

Improved internet infrastructure may allow players to access games without requiring extremely powerful local systems. However, network quality and latency will remain important factors in determining the overall experience.

More Accessible Gaming

Accessibility is expected to remain an important part of future game development. Developers can introduce customizable controls, visual adjustments, subtitles, audio options, difficulty settings, and other features that allow more people to participate.

As awareness of accessibility grows, games may provide increasingly flexible ways for players to customize how they interact with different experiences.
